OR

500g Potato Dextrose Agar - 1101300500

500g Potato Dextrose Agar
SKU
EMD 1.10130.0500
$143.02
Add to My Inventory
EMD Chemicals - Potato Dextrose Agar PDA
More Information
Manufacturer Millipore Sigma
Manufacturer Part No. 1101300500